Description
Matthieu Descartes, known in the Japanese version as Kanchi Imada, is a supporting character in the Yo-kai Watch franchise. He is a primary school student and the best friend and confidant of the main protagonist, Nathan Adams. Matthieu is characterized by his calm and composed demeanor; he is not shy but rather thoughtful, often acting as the logical and scientifically minded member of the group. He consistently seeks rational explanations for the strange events that occur around him, even though the supernatural yo-kai are the true cause. His motivations are simple: he values his friendship with Nathan and the other classmates, and he enjoys solving puzzles or mysteries through a practical, analytical lens. Within the story, Matthieu frequently appears in the background of everyday school life and serves as a grounding presence, occasionally participating in Nathan's adventures but never gaining the ability to see or interact with yo-kai himself. Key relationships include his close bond with Nathan, as well as friendship with other classmates such as Katie Forrester and Rémi Blaise. Over the course of the series, Matthieu undergoes minimal personal development; his primary function is to remain a steady, loyal friend who provides a contrasting worldview to the supernatural chaos. He does not possess any special abilities linked to the Yo-kai Watch, relying instead on his intellect and observational skills.
